摘要
为了探讨进口美棉、印度棉的特性,测试了美棉A、美棉C以及印度棉的物理性能指标,认为印度棉的综合物理性能最好,其次是美棉A,而美棉C最差。通过单唛试纺普梳纱和精梳纱,并测试棉卷、生条、精梳条、头并、末并、粗纱的棉结和短绒率以及成纱的条干CV、粗节、细节、棉结、断裂强力、断裂伸长率等性能指标,认为无论是普梳纱还是精梳纱,印度棉纺出的成纱质量都要好于美棉,且美棉A又好于美棉C,纱线质量是原棉性能的综合反映。
To discuss American cotton and Indian cotton property,physical property indexes of American cotton A, American cotton C and Indian cotton were tested. It is considered that comprehensive physical property of Indian cotton is best,American cotton A is better,American cotton C is the worst. Through spinning practice of single batch common carded yarn and combed yarn ,testing neps and short fibre content in lap, carded slivery, combed slivery, breaker drawing,finishing drawing,roving and finish yarn evenness CV,thiek places and thin places, neps ,breaking strength,breaking elongation rate et al it is considered that neither common carded yarn or combed yarn, quality of yarn spun by Indian cot- ton is better than those of American cotton. Quality of yarn spun by American cotton A is better than that of American cotton C. Yarn quality is compensative reflection of raw cotton property.
